英英释义
fence
n.
a barrier that serves to enclose an area
同义词:fencing
a dealer in stolen property
v.
enclose with a fence
"we fenced in our yard"
同义词:fence in
receive stolen goods
fight with fencing swords
surround with a wall in order to fortify
同义词:wallpalisadefence insurround
have an argument about something
同义词:arguecontenddebate
